Transaction ee15e3c710406896c58823400607c647c6815441778b0401b590e067639f0ef0
1 Input
1 Output
-
ee15e3c710406896c58823400607c647c6815441778b0401b590e067639f0ef0:0
- value
- 2345494
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ff2a8a48ca705f8bc9b16c52b867a5be0bd77aa
- address
- bc1qfle23fyv5uzl30ymzmzjhpn6t0st6aa2hx43j3